Express Courier Appoints Stalwarts To Head Up Sub-saharan Region

FedEx has announced the appointment of Gregory Saffy as the new managing director of Operations and Leon Bruwer as MD of Sales to oversee its sub-Saharan Africa operations.

Saffy has over 28 years of experience in the logistics industry, having held several leadership roles, such as MD and senior director of freight forwarder DSV.

His contributions included shaping operational strategy and facilitating integration following DSV's acquisition of UTi.

In his new role, Saffy will be responsible for FedEx operations across eight countries, including South Africa, Nigeria and Kenya.

Bruwer has more than 30 years of experience in logistics, with expertise in ocean and air freight, operations and sales.

He has held key leadership positions at organisations like Savino Del Bene and DB Schenker.

Taarek Hinedi, vice president for the Middle East and Africa at FedEx, welcomed the appointments.

He said Saffy and Bruwers experience and leadership would be instrumental in driving transformation and delivering outstanding services to customers throughout Sub-Saharan Africa.
